Maple Roasted Brussels Sprouts Ingredients
- Brussel Sprouts: You can find Brussel Sprouts in your local supermarket; they even come on the stalk. Make sure the leaves are vibrant green and not bruised and brown.
- Sweet Potatoes: I used both orange and purple sweet potatoes, but it is fine to use the more popular orange flesh.
- Olive Oil: a little olive oil to help with the caramelization of the vegetables.
- Garlic: I love a lot of garlic, so I used 4 cloves. You can use more or less according to your taste.
- Maple Syrup: I added the maple syrup to bring out the sweet flavors of this dish, you can substitute the maple syrup with agave.
- Lemon juice balances out the sweet flavors, giving a fresh, vibrant taste. You can substitute lemon juice with lime juice.
- Smoked Paprika: For a delicious smokey flavor, this smoke paprika is amazing, you can substitute it with liquid smoke.
- Salt: sea salt is perfect to use.
How To Make Maple Roasted Brussels Sprouts and Sweet Potatoes
- Preheat oven to 400 degrees F. Prepare a baking sheet with lightly oiled parchment paper.
- Place Brussels sprouts, cubed sweet potatoes, olive oil, garlic, maple syrup, lemon juiced, smoked paprika, and salt in a large bowl and toss to fully coat.
- Spread veggies in a single layer on a baking sheet. Roast for 30 minutes, turning halfway until tender.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S ABOUT BRUSSELS SPROUTS
Do You Wash Brussel Sprouts Before Cooking?
Yes, you should wash Brussel Sprouts before cooking. Sometimes bugs, dirt, or sand can be trapped under the skin.
Can You Prepare Brussel Sprouts In Advance?
Absolutely, yes you can wash and clean Brussel Sprouts the day before and refrigerate them.
Why Are My Brussel Sprouts Bitter?
Brussel Sprouts contain a compound called thiocyanates during cooking. Preparing your Brussels sprouts with sweet potatoes and maple syrup will mask the bitter flavor.
How Do You Know When Brussel Sprouts Are Cooked?
When your Brussels sprouts are crisp on the outside and tender when pressed or pierced with a fork.

Maple Roasted Brussels Sprouts and Sweet Potatoes
Equipment
Ingredients
- 1 pound Brussels sprouts trimmed and cut into halves
- 1 pound sweet potato peeled and cut into 1-inch cubes
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 4 garlic cloves peeled and smashed
- 3 tablespoons maple syrup
- 1/2 teaspoon lemon juice
- 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
Instructions
- Preheat oven 400 degrees F. Prepare baking sheet with lightly oiled parchment paper.
- Place Brussels sprouts, cubed sweet potatoes, olive oil, garlic, maple syrup, lemon juiced, smoked paprika and salt in a large bowl and toss to fully coat.
- Spread veggies in a single layer on baking sheet. Roast for 30 minutes, turning halfway until tender.
